Method
Beef Kabob Directions
- 1
Prepare Marinade
In a large bowl, combine olive oil, minced garlic, soy sauce, ground black pepper, and salt. Mix well.
- 2
Marinate the Beef
Cut the beef sirloin into 1-inch cubes and add them to the marinade. Ensure all pieces are well coated. Cover and refrigerate for at least 1 hour, preferably overnight.
- 3
Prepare Vegetables
While the beef is marinating, chop the bell peppers, onion, and zucchini into 1-inch pieces.
- 4
Assemble Skewers
After marinating, thread the beef and vegetables onto skewers, alternating between beef and vegetables.

Rice Directions
- 6
Cook Rice
In a medium saucepan, bring 4 cups of water to a boil. Add in 2 cups of long-grain rice, salt, and butter. Stir briefly.
- 7
Simmer
Reduce heat to low, cover, and let simmer for 15-20 minutes or until the rice is tender and water is fully absorbed.
